Output cd8b1af313a32fa5ab246eb7d7f99173130ecccb4905935cdaf43647ddaef65d:0

value
96986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f70ef4e6da3a281ed76d15ee315ab452296a606 OP_EQUAL
address
3K9GH2hkFPVZ4Sq1TLNEaKcMEoV42oDSa8
transaction
cd8b1af313a32fa5ab246eb7d7f99173130ecccb4905935cdaf43647ddaef65d
confirmations
154154
spent
true